City of Lebanon's
Infant and Preschool Learn-to-Swim Lessons
| We are happy you chose the City of Lebanon's Learn-to-Swim lessons for your child. Comfort and confidence in and around the water is important for all ages. Our classes are taught through a progression of skills whether your child is an infant, toddler, or preschooler. Following American Red Cross (ARC) guidelines, ARC Water Safety Instructors and or assistants provide training in basic water safety.
| Swim Levels and Learn-to-Swim Class Descriptions
| | Level: | Infant/Parent | | Age: | 6-24 months | | Prerequisites: | Parent or other adult in the water may accompany child up to 18 months in the water. | | Skills Taught: | Basic skills include: Entering and exiting the water, kicking, front and back supported floating, dipping, jumping in, recovering to and holding on to side, gliding and rolling over.
| | Level: | Preschool Level 1 | | Age: | 2-4 years | | Prerequisites: | None. | | Skills Taught: | Orientation to the water. Basic skills include all of the skills in the Infant/Parent class above. Parents are not allowed in the water.
| | Level: | Preschool Level 2 | | Age: | 2-4 years | | Prerequisites: | Successful completion of Preschool Level 1 | | Skills Taught: | Holds breath. holding breath with and without face in the water, supported front and back float, supported glide to the wall, supported glide and roll over and rest, supported kicking on front and back.
